码迷,mamicode.com
首页 >  
搜索关键字:Callable Future    ( 2242个结果
c++ 11 中future的一些理解
c++ 11 中 异步编程提供了很多新接口,大大简化了学习和使用成本,但是对应的,也引入了更多的基础概念。仔细理解这些概念,以及他们使用的场景,api中各个参数的含义,对于正确使用接口至关重要。 1. std::future 1.1 wait 1.2 wait_for 1.3 get 2. std: ...
分类:编程语言   时间:2020-04-09 00:37:24    阅读次数:96
Airflow添加用户登录
通常我们部署airflow调度系统的时候,默认是直接以admin用户登录进来的,而且不需要输入账号密码 如果业务要求必须通过不同的用户登录进来,可以采用以下的方法给airflow添加用户 在 airflow.cfg 文件中 [webserver] 下添加如下配置 [webserver] authen ...
分类:其他好文   时间:2020-04-08 19:31:48    阅读次数:402
并发系列64章(异步编程)第二章
前言 异步编程的概念我在第一章概要的时候,提及了。在此再次简略概要一次。 它采用future模式或者回调模式机制,以避免产生不必要的线程。 异步编程测试的标准 在第一个写这个的原因,是因为测试可能比开发重要。因为在开发一个项目的时候呢?有一个自动化高效精准测试,决定了上线是否稳定。因为程序出bug测 ...
分类:其他好文   时间:2020-04-08 18:58:13    阅读次数:62
并发系列64章(并发概要)第一章
前言 初学并发的时候一想到并发,然后就和多线程对等了。这就有一丢丢狭隘了,比如说node是单线程,但是人家可以高并发。说明并发并不是一个简单的多线程问题。 同样很多人说硬件cpu的发展为并发提供基础,在这里也可以看出是其实是为多线程提供基础,为并发提供发展道路。 并发的优点在操作系统单核的时候就体现 ...
分类:其他好文   时间:2020-04-08 18:55:18    阅读次数:62
线程简介(一)
线程简介 线程的存在就是充分使用CPU资源。 线程的五种状态 新建、就绪、运行、阻塞、死亡 新建 当程序通过new关键字创建一个线程之后,该线程就处于新建状态 线程的创建方式有三种: 继承Thread类创建线程类,重写run方法。 实现Runnable接口 实现Callable接口 该方式有返回值 ...
分类:编程语言   时间:2020-04-08 16:05:57    阅读次数:73
创建执行线程方式三:实现Callable接口
Callable接口 ① Java 5.0 在 java.util.concurrent 提供了一个新的创建执行 线程的方式:Callable 接口② Callable 接口类似于 Runnable,两者都是为那些其实例可 能被另一个线程执行的类设计的。 但是 Runnable 不会返 回结果,并且 ...
分类:编程语言   时间:2020-04-04 14:52:55    阅读次数:70
Callable接口原理以及测试
package t1; import java.util.concurrent.Callable;import java.util.concurrent.ExecutionException;import java.util.concurrent.FutureTask;import java.uti ...
分类:其他好文   时间:2020-04-04 09:31:41    阅读次数:61
多线程设计模式——Read-Write Lock模式和Future模式分析
[TOC] 本文内所有实现的代码均附在文末,有需要可以参考。~~(好奇宝宝们可以粘贴下来跑一下~~ 多线程程序评价标准 安全性: ? 安全性就是不损坏对象。也就是保证对象内部的字段的值与预期相同。 生存性: ? 生存性是指无论什么时候,必要的处理都一定能够执行。失去生存性最典型的例子就是“死锁”。 ...
分类:编程语言   时间:2020-04-02 23:02:50    阅读次数:170
最初,唯有时光记得
回顾 Retrospect to the past and look into the future 最近在积极地学习webview,原本打算整理一下写成一篇文章。无奈时间有限,暂时没有把握把webview要学习的知识写清楚,个人也还在摸索中。此外从周末开始迁移自己的文章到gitbook上,加上处于 ...
分类:其他好文   时间:2020-04-02 17:49:18    阅读次数:72
python小知识
1、在开头加上from \__future\__ import print_function这句之后,即使在python2.X,使用print就得像python3.X那样加括号使用。python2.X中print不需要括号,而在python3.X中则需要。 2、timeit模块 timeit可以在命 ...
分类:编程语言   时间:2020-04-01 10:47:19    阅读次数:83
2242条   上一页 1 ... 18 19 20 21 22 ... 225 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!